Transaction 22262efb675e4550288ef945e57ac3464a3a7397c5bfae2647de649ee1791b4d

1 Input
2 Outputs
  • 22262efb675e4550288ef945e57ac3464a3a7397c5bfae2647de649ee1791b4d:0
  • value  164160
    address  3NKhKH4v2A3Y1hSinBUAPGPdP8EfvSRrAh
  • 22262efb675e4550288ef945e57ac3464a3a7397c5bfae2647de649ee1791b4d:1
  • value  51523315
    address  39cBQAj1B71dP1ZgKVmVE97a56ibbZHQya